PDA

View Full Version : ثبت یک مقدار توسط کاربر برای همیشه در برنامه



smt_414
دوشنبه 07 آبان 1386, 15:34 عصر
سلام
به همه دوستان
در صورتی که بخواهیم رشته ای توسط کاربر در برنامه وارد شود و برای همیشه در برنامه بماند چه باید کرد منظورم رو اگر بهتر بخوام بگم

مثلا در قسمت تنظیمات برنامه ما قرار مقداری دریافت شه و برنامه در مواقع لزوم از اون استفاده کنه
و اگه کاربر زمانی خواست بتونه اون رو تغییر بده

احتمالا باید از ریحیسترها استفاده کرد اما طریقه کار رو نمی دونم
اگه با یه قطعه کد توضیح بدید ممنون میشم

اَرژنگ
دوشنبه 07 آبان 1386, 15:43 عصر
How to: Create Application Settings
http://msdn2.microsoft.com/en-us/library/ms171565(VS.80).aspx

hassan razavi
دوشنبه 07 آبان 1386, 17:03 عصر
از Propertise.Settings استفاده کنید. یا Resource

smt_414
چهارشنبه 09 آبان 1386, 09:26 صبح
سلام
ممنون از جوابهاتون

ز Propertise.Settings استفاده کنید. یا Resource

امکان داره بیشتر توضیح بدید
تشکر

hassan razavi
چهارشنبه 09 آبان 1386, 11:03 صبح
توی این مقاله کامل توضیح داده شده :
http://barnamenevis.org/forum/showthread.php?t=82746&highlight=%D9%85%D9%82%D8%A7%D9%84%D9%87

Naderenator
چهارشنبه 09 آبان 1386, 17:11 عصر
//HKEY_LOCAL_MACHINE\SOFTWARE\NaderEnator Windows Changer
Microsoft.Win32.RegistryKey key; key=Microsoft.Win32.Registry.LocalMachine.CreateSu bKey("SOFTWARE")
.CreateSubKey("NaderEnator Windows Changer);
key.SetValue("Name"," AmirNader");

.ایجاد می کند AmirNaderبه مقدار string در قطعه کد بالا در مسیر سبز رنگ یک مقدار

برا ی گرفتن مقدار هم از دستور زیر استفاده کن
textBox1.Text = key.GetValue("Name").ToString();